The error 680 means There is no dial tone. The modem is not detecting a dial tone There are many possible causes of a No Dial Tone Error. 1.Check cable is correctly inserted into back of modem and phone socket 2.Check properties of connection, make sure correct modem is being used 3.Disable "wait for dialtone before dialing" in My Computer > Dial Up Networking > Properties of Connectoid > Configure > Connection > remove checkmark under call preferences 4.Try removing fax machines or other devices connected to the line 5.Make sure no one is using the telephone when trying to connect
